TAO is one of the last Catana 43OC (hull #57) built with the superior options and a high specification featured in this model: carbon mast, Cherry wood and Corian finishes. The 43OC was the evolution of the Catana 431, one of the most successful and popular Catana models. It offers the signature features of Barreau designs with attractive lines, high freeboard, large bow volumes, good bridge deck clearance and a generous sail plan. The 43OC achieves the great balance between performance and comfort that the larger Catana 471 and 581 are known for in a more compact and affordable size.
TAO is equipped for long distance voyaging with a large 72 m2 dacron mainsail and 3 headsails including furling genoa, furling screecher and spinnaker. All of the standing rigging was just replaced in August 2023 (new shrouds, diamonds and headstay). Her onboard amenities are powered by 1000 watts of solar, a 3.5 Mastervolt generator and high-output engine alternators. Amenities includea dual power AC/DC water-maker, washer/dryer, a very large 200L fridge and 100L freezer.
TOA is a proven, blue-water cat that has taken its owners to the South Pacific and back. It sits on the hard today in Panama (Caribbean side), waiting out the hurricane season and nicely positioned to head back to the Pacific, Central America or the Caribbean.
